| dc.description.abstract | In this thesis, we use the cosmographic approach to discuss Friedmann-like space-time in the presence of torsion. For this, we explore equations of motion that explain creation in an isotropic and homogeneous cosmic backdrop with non-zero torsion. Here, we consider the energy density of p L¡2. We examine this DE model with both constant and variable holographic length-scale in terms of Hubble parameter to determine the best ¯t scale. The interaction between dark sector components is taken to evaluate cosmographic parameters, like Hubble, equation of state, deceleration, jerk, snap, lerk the state¯nder pa- rameters. We consider four c(z) parameterizations, which are Chevalier- Polarski-Linder, Jassal-Bagla-Padmanabhan, Wetterich and Ma-Zhang for both cases. We obtain consistent results for speci¯c choices of constant parameters in the underlying scenario. | |
